Unhappy Noise at drivers side window

I think I have found a way to get rid of the noise that we often here when we roll down the drivers side window. Open the door and roll down the window a little bit and pull back on it. Not to much you don't want to break the window, just enough to realign it back. From now on before you roll up your window open the door first then roll it up and close it. I did that I and I havne't heard a sound from it since. It might work for you. I got my MY02 RS in January so my car is new, I don't know about other models. Just be careful not to totally offset you window and have it drop into the door.

If it's the squeaking noise that mine starting making, a quick squirt of silicone spray lube (actually, I just used Armorall Protectant pump spray) in the slot of the rubber weatherstripping just above the triangle at the front of the door solved my problem (just clean off any that gets on the visible glass).

I agree with the Armorall solution, works great, no more squeak.
It's not necessary to spray it in there, if you look at the rubber piece in the front corner there's only the outer lip that actually contacts the window. Just put some Armorall on a small piece of rag or towel and apply it to the inner surface of that lip (with the window open of course). Wipe off any excess that gets on the outside, and voila! Quiet.
